Identify Entrance Points



To efficiently regulate rodents, you should first identify the entry factors they're using to access your property. This is critical due to the fact that sealing these entrance points is the first step towards avoiding further infestation.

Start by thoroughly inspecting your residential or commercial property for any spaces or cracks in wall surfaces, windows, doors, and foundations. Check for openings around utility lines, pipes, vents, and voids under doors. Search for indicators of gnaw marks, droppings, and oil stains near these prospective entrance factors.

Once you have identified these locations, make use of materials like steel woollen, cord mesh, or caulk to secure them off. Bear in mind to take note of both the exterior and interior of your residential property, as rats can get in from either side.

Get Rid Of Food Sources



When you have actually sealed the entry factors, the following action in efficiently managing rats is to eliminate their food resources.

Rats are highly opportunistic animals, and they're attracted to any kind of available food. Implement Effective Trapping Approaches



Consider making use of efficient capturing approaches to rapidly and successfully control rodent populations in your home. Trapping is a practical method that can help get rid of rodents without the use of hazardous chemicals.

There are various sorts of traps available, such as breeze traps, live catches, and adhesive traps,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. Break traps are commonly used and can be set up in locations where rats are regularly seen. Guarantee that the catches are effectively baited with an alluring food resource, such as peanut butter or cheese, to draw in the rats.

Live traps are one more option, permitting you to catch the rats alive and launch them in a various location. Glue catches can additionally be effective, but they ought to be used with care as they might cause distress to the animals. Remember to frequently inspect the traps and deal with any type of captured rodents in a sanitary fashion.
